Understanding the Significance of High Quality Roof Functions in Home Upkeep and Value Quality roof covering is important for keeping a home's honesty and boosting its worth. It safeguards against weather condition elements and prevents pricey concerns like water damage and mold and mildew growth. In addition, an appropriate roofing https://roofingcompany04937.theideasblog.com/37972033/roof-services-vs-diy-repairs-key-differences-explained